Data Center Content Manager

Meta is a leading technology company focused on building innovative and efficient data centers that enhance human connection. They are seeking an experienced Content Manager to develop and implement content strategies that promote Meta’s community initiatives and economic impact, working closely with various teams to ensure alignment and effectiveness.

Responsibilities

Proactively identify content needs to further business objectives and adapt/craft narratives across multiple channels
Lead the development and execution of integrated content strategies and multi-channel campaigns that highlight Meta’s community programs, economic impact, and innovation, collaborating with cross-functional partners to collect data and ensure strategic alignment
Maintain and update Meta’s data center website, ensuring content is dynamic, accurate, and aligned with evolving business priorities
Develop enduring content assets (videos, case studies, spotlights, one-pagers) and maintain systems for storing and tracking assets
Analyze and report engagement metrics and utilize advanced analytics tools to refine content strategy based on data, driving continuous optimization and maximum ROI
Act as a central point of contact for content alignment across the Infra Data Center organization, ensuring website, Facebook pages, campaigns, and collateral are aligned with business messaging
Drive ongoing engagement plans for data center partner events and contribute to annual budget strategy, ensuring efficient vendor management and ROI
Lead various projects related to our data centers as needed
Travel domestically and internationally as needed (up to 30%)

Required

8+ years of experience in communications, digital marketing, political campaigns or related project management
Bachelor's degree in journalism, communications, political science, or related field
Proven experience building and leading communication campaigns across multiple platforms (web, social, video)
Project management and organizational skills, with experience managing multiple projects simultaneously
Advanced written communication and editing skills, with demonstrated experience in crafting compelling narratives for wide range of audiences
Experience working with social media and web platforms to support content and advocacy initiatives
Experience leveraging data analytics to inform and optimize content strategy
Proven success working in a fast-paced, ambiguous environment and multi-task while maintaining attention to detail

Preferred

Experience leading communication campaigns related to large infrastructure projects, economic development programs, or policy initiatives
Experience working in government, public policy, NGOs or with external stakeholders
Familiarity with creative tools (Canva, Adobe Suite), content management systems (Wordpress, Acquia), and data analytics platforms (Sprout Social, Looker Studio, Salesforce)
Experience managing vendors and budgets for content production
Demonstrated success in building cross-functional partnerships and drive consensus across teams and geographies
